Birth Record Jakob Ecker: 1720

This is a detail of the birth record of Jakob Ecker, the first Ecker to be born in Unterreichenbach.  I also include an image of the full page below for several reasons.  It is the first page of a new volume of records and gives an idea of the 'look' of the records.  It is also important, even necessary to provide a broader selection of text when trying to translate the script.  For example, on this page, the writer may form the same letter in several different ways, depending on context. Additionally, it is fun to see some of the other names on the pages.  For example, the Eckers marry with the Fischers and the Bohnenbergers both.  The multiplicity of records helps clear up ambiguities and errors. Having more than one example of a name or place makes it possible for someone like me to figure out what is being written. For example, the name 'Straub' above. (Straubin is the feminine version.)

In this record we see that Jacob was born on the 26th of July in 1720 at a specified time of day. His father is "Hans Gerg Eckber" Mahlmüller zur Reichenbach ... Hallwangen ..., and mother Anna Barbara Straubin born Eutingen ..... .  The fourth column lists the god-parents. (Anyone who can help fill in the gaps is invited to help!)

By the way, I have not yet figured out exactly what is meant when 'Reichenbach' is referred to.  Old maps of the area show a Reichenbach nearby to the south, as well as an Oberreichenbach. Hopefully when I visit the town all will be explained.
